X Factor USA is to undergo a major shakeup for it's second season.
Firstly, Steve Jones has been axed as the show's presenter.
The former T4 host was unfairly slated by critics during the show's first season, after being given barely any airtime at all.
Last night Steve confirmed his departure, tweeting "I won't be hosting next season, but I can't complain as I've had a great time." Steve has now returned to the UK where he will front Let's Dance for Sport Relief on BBC1.
Following Steve's announcement, it was confirmed that Nicole Scherzinger has also left the programme. A source told E! "She wants to focus on her music career. She's spoken to Simon [Cowell] and he's given her his blessing,
"X Factor took a lot more of her time than she ever expected. She didn't have any time really to work on her music. She was doing X Factor six days a week."
It has previously been reported that Scherzinger's good friend Andrew Lloyd Webber wants her on his judging panel for his forthcoming ITV1 show 'Superstar'.
Meanwhile a Source has told Deadline that Producers at the Fox Network think Abdul will also go. X Factor USA has struggled to complete with the American version of The Voice and American Idol.
